  9. Hey Guys, I'm new to the forum, but i've been on a few other BMW sites. Thought it was about time to get on board and post on Bimmersport. Im in the process of re-building my e30 M3. Bought the car in from Japan last year in August and LTSA lawa meant i couldn't road register the car. So i shipped the car down to my an engine builder in Invercargille to change to RHD. Once i heard that the law change from LTSA had passed public submission i decided it was better to keep LHD and put the mony into other parts of the car until i know for sure if i can register my car LHD one day.. Started out stripping the engine + interior. Body was in good condition and engine had 160km's n the clock. Pulled the engien apart and decided on a full blown engine rebuild. Will be running on 17 x 9 Alpina's and going to have respray in Diamondswartz. Im looking to order: KK 290 cams 12.1 hi-comp pistons 2.3 bored out to 2.5L (95mm) new timing chain, chain tensioner Hi pressure oil pump kit. Carbon fibre airbox + motec iWill be adding: Samco hoses all round. ported head (hopefully to 48mm tb's) At this stage i'll be looking for around 260-270hp at the fly wheel, maybe around 230hp at the wheels. Hoping to have the car up and running around August in time to pick up for my B-day in September.. will definately be looking forward to doing a road trip down to Invercargille to pick up the car when it ready. Let me know what you guys think, Laurence.

  12. hey, Facing the subs towards the driver will take away the rattle, but you'll probably find that your subs won't sound as good.. You really want to have them as close to the back of your car as possible, facing the boot. The sounds waves rebound off the boot & amplify towards the front, increasing the sound. Facing towards the front they are more likely to cancel eachother out & you will have 'quiet spots' in your car. I had the same problem in my e30 with the boot.. I just used sum insulation tape & sound matting.. Guess you could alswys shave the lock, lol. Laurence.
